
Four Seasons 63122 A/C Refrigerant Suction Hose
Four Seasons 63122 A/C Suction Hose
The Four Seasons 63122 is an A/C refrigerant suction hose assembly built for R134A systems. It uses aluminum and rubber construction with P-nut fittings on both ends, plus an included seal and service port for a direct replacement on select Ford Edge and Lincoln Nautilus applications.

Common Repair Symptoms
- Loss of A/C cooling from a leaking suction hose
- Refrigerant odor or visible oil residue at hose connections
- Damaged hose material from age, heat, or vibration
- Improper A/C system pressure caused by a compromised hose assembly
- Service port or seal issues during HVAC repair
Installation Notes
Verify the vehicle uses R134A refrigerant before installation. Confirm the hose routing, P-nut fitting style, and service port location against the original part on the Ford Edge or Lincoln Nautilus. Replace any disturbed seals during service and evacuate and recharge the system according to factory HVAC procedures after installation.
